California legislative leaders back state 'sleeper hold' ban
SACRAMENTO, Calif. (AP) — California's Assembly speaker and other key lawmakers on Monday backed making it illegal statewide for police to use a type of neck hold that blocks the flow of blood to the brain, a proposal that appears to go beyond any other state.
